본문 바로가기
공부 공부 공부.../안녕개발자

txt 파일이 너무 커서 메모장에서 열 수 없습니다 | 대용량 txt 파일 여는법

by MeritJourney 2024. 9. 12.
반응형

1. txt 파일이 너무 커서 메모장에서 열 수 없습니다 오류

 

이번에 프로젝트를 진행하면서 대용량 파일을 접할 기회가 많아졌습니다.

그 중에서 건축데이터 개방 웹사이트에 있는 대용량 제공 서비스 데이터를 활용해 보려고 했는데,

기본적으로 해당 데이터들은 1기가 이상을 자랑하더라고요.

그러다보니 텍스트 파일을 읽으려고 할 때 다음과 같은 오류가 있었습니다.

 

확인해보니 .txt 파일 형식인데 5기가 이상의 데이터가 저장되어 있더라고요.

zip 파일로만 봤을때는 500mb였는데,,, 역시 zip의 힘이네요!

 

그렇게 "파일이 너무 커서 메모장에서 열 수 없습니다" 라는 에러를 접한 뒤,

그나마 좀 괜찮아 보였던 방법이 있어 공유하고자 합니다.

 

2. Large Text File Viewer 5.2

 

여러가지 방법 중 이 방법을 택한 이유는 프로그램을 설치하지 않아도 된다는 점이 가장 컸습니다.

Large Text File Viewer 웹사이트에서 zip 파일을 다운로드 받은 후 바로 프로그램 실행이 되기 때문이죠.

 

 

LTFViewr5u라는 응용 프로그램을 실행하면 왼쪽과 같은 화면을 확인할 수 있습니다.

 

 

그리고 제가 열고자 하는 파일을 드래그해서 열으니, 바로 보이네요.

5기가짜리 데이터인데도 단 1초만에 열리니까 너무 좋네요!

 

3. 중간에 포기한 VS Code

 

사실 메모장이 열리지 않자 가장 처음 했던 방법은 VS Code입니다.

물론 파이썬으로 했으면 바로 열렸을 것 같지만, 번거로울것 같아...

VS Code로 열었는데, 메모리 부족으로 열리지 않아 이를 증가시켜 보았습니다.

파일 -> 기본 설정 -> 설정을 들어가서 

 

max memory for large file 을 검색해 줍니다.

이후, TypeScript 서버 프로세스에 할당할 최대 메모리 양(MB)과 관련된 내용이 나와서 증가시켰습니다.

원래 1024였는데, 8기가 정도까지 늘려줬네요.

 

하지만,,, 그래도 여전히 프로그램 응답없음 관련 오류가 났고,

인코딩 에러도 있어서 다른 방법을 찾다가 Large Text File Viewer 웹사이트를 알게되었네요.

 

반응형

댓글